Roles and Responsibilities: Perform structural design and/or assessment of telecommunication structures and preparation of relevant documentation for steel lattice towers, steel and concrete Monopoles, rooftops poles, antenna mounts, and for using structural modelling programs for Indian and International standards. Undertake design review and certification of structural upgrades for telecommunication structures Generate design solutions, prepare and complete site design enhancement design calculation reports for telecommunications sites. Identify potential risks within the site design survey inputs, managing them out of the process as early as possible, prepare risk assessment report and safe design risk register for each site. Prepare CAD drafts to meet design objectives, delivering project documentation in a timely and efficient manner, and ensuring technical issues are resolved. Liaise and prepare work instructions for CAD Drafters. Coordinate with Project Engineers for preparation of working detail design drawings and computations including site inspection and feasibility reporting. Produce design solutions for client briefs within scheduled time frames. Desired Candidate Profile: Candidate must have Civil/Structural Engineering qualification Knowledge on Telecom design software’s – RISA/TNX Tower, MStower and iTowersMW is preferred. 2 to 5 years’ experience in the Telecommunications/structural industry or strong in Fundamental of structural engineering is require. Previous experience in major mobile base station site designs or antenna mounting support structures Familiarity with Indian and American Standards and Strong knowledge of Geographic Information System (GIS) and design & engineering systems. Your key tasks and responsibilities will be: Interpretations of Geotechnical Investigation Reports and use of appropriate geotechnical design parameters. Geo- seismic hazard assessment (Good to have but not necessary). Ground improvement – CMC, PVD, Stone columns etc. Soil structural Interaction Analysis Modelling and Validation. Slope stability analysis and Support system design. Ground movement, Settlement Prediction and risk assessments for Urban structures. Instrumentation and Monitoring scheme proposals and data reviewing. Prepare Geotechnical/geological design specifications and design criteria. Sheet piles, Combi walls, Secant pile and other retaining system. Personal Attributes Excellent command of English language with proven report writing skills. Responsibilities & tasks Design / review and detailed engineering for HV power lines, HV cables, transmission, distribution substations Calculation of induced voltages due to nearby high voltage cables / Overhead lines Calculation of inductive and capacitive coupling Earthing and bonding concept including calculation of touch and step voltage Knowledge of fault condition in high voltage transmission grids Preparing / reviewing of high voltage power cables, HV lines, magnetic field calculations and layouts Preparing / reviewing specifications and design of HV power system and equipment Preparing / reviewing of magnetic field calculations using COMSOL, CDEGS, PSCAD and EMTP or similar software. Preparing man-hour estimation for CTR preparation and review of tender documents. Preparation and evaluation of general project documentation. Coordination and follow up of packages with system Vendor. Coordination with Transmission System Owner and substation owner / contractor, issue and follow up of CSS questionnaire. Review / Preparation and evaluation of general project documentation in addition to engineering deliverables. Handling multi discipline task-oriented projects. Handling and guiding designers and draughtsman. Qualification Qualifications & Experience Master/Bachelor of Electrical Engineering preferably high voltage engineering from recognized University Should have the experience of 15 to 20 years in High voltage design and planning activities Experience of at least 3 years in the consulting firm is a must. Experience in working on US and European projects preferred. Completed at least one substation project including HV side and GIS / AIS switchboards Designing various overhead power transmission, distribution lines, cables, magnetic field calculations including substation and lines at 33kV / 110kV / 132kV / 220kV / 230kV / 400kV / 765kV. Experienced in preparing technical specifications, design calculations, preparation of reports, drawings and bill of materials for HV power systems. Experienced in grounding / earthing, lightning, Experienced in parametric modelling of cables, transformers and other electrical Equipment in simulation tools Experienced in planning and design of overhead powerlines, underground HV cables, Substations and grid rearrangement. Experienced in resolving site queries, attended site meetings and performed site inspections during the construction phase of projects. Effectively utilize project management tools and software to manage costs, maintain schedules, track project progress, and manage the transmission line design projects. Experienced in HVAC and HVDC Transmission line design and concepts Experienced in COMSOL, CDEGS, PSCAD and EMTP or similar EMF/EMT software’s. Experienced in performing technical, economic and environmental studies Knowledge of various international standards for high voltage system Excellent in English skills oral and written is very important and a requirement Skilled user of Microsoft office – Excel, Word Project work within high voltage plants / stations Design/design in one or more of the following: Control boards for high voltage systems Control and monitoring for high voltage installations Relay protection for high voltage systems Components for high voltage systems Earthing and lightning protection systems Preparation of documentation for one or more of the following: Control boards for high voltage installations Control and monitoring of high voltage installations Relay protection of high voltage systems Components for high voltage systems Earthing and lightning protection systems Inspetion at the production site/site of components and assembly Participation in relevant tests at suppliers and at the production site/site. Your key tasks and responsibilities will be: Carrying out the Geotechnical design major infrastructure structures based on Eurocodes and other international standards including Pile foundations, shallow foundations, retaining structures, temporary works design. Interpretations of Geotechnical Investigation Reports and use of appropriate geotechnical design parameters. Ground improvement proposal. Soil structural Interaction Analysis, Modelling and Validation. Slope stability analysis and Support system design. Ground movement, Settlement Prediction and risk assessments for Urban structures. Instrumentation and Monitoring scheme proposals. Sheet piles, Soldier pile walls, Secant pile and other retaining system.
